Mountain biking and hiking draw campers to this dispersed area northwest of Moab, where Klondike Bluffs trails sit within easy reach of camp. Sites are spread across flat, open ground with roughly 100 feet or more between them, giving each camp a degree of separation that reviewers consistently note. No tables, no fire rings. Just dirt.
The road in requires attention. Sand at the entrance has caught sedans and vans off guard, with at least one vehicle needing to be winched out. Reviewers with higher-clearance rigs report fewer problems, though even standard cars have made it through on firm ground. Cell signal is available, with Verizon users reporting two bars of LTE. One important note: the campground name now includes a notice that camping is no longer allowed here. Campers should verify current access rules with Utah State Trust Lands before making plans, as conditions or permitted uses may have changed since earlier reviews were written.

This location is no longer allowing camping as it's being re-developed into a historical site.
